Arizona Cardinals agree to terms with rookie free agent class

What 12 new rookies did the team just add to their roster?

The Arizona Cardinals announced that the team has agreed to terms on contracts with the following 12 rookie free agents:

  • Murray State QB DREW ANDERSON (6-4, 221)
  • Maine TE DREW BELCHER (6-3, 250)
  • Ohio State LB DANTE BOOKER (6-3, 240)
  • Wofford DL MILES BROWN (6-2, 320)
  • Rutgers OL TARIQ COLE (6-6, 317)
  • Pittsburgh LB JAMES FOLSTON JR. (6-3, 240)
  • Arkansas CB RYAN PULLEY (5-11, 198)
  • Boise State WR A.J. RICHARDSON (6-0, 212)
  • North Carolina OL WILLIAM SWEET (6-6, 313)
  • Louisiana Tech DL IMMANUEL TURNER (6-3, 287)
  • Tarleton State RB XAVIER TURNER (5-10, 226)
  • Rutgers TE JEROME WASHINGTON (6-3, 241)

This is the 2019 Arizona Cardinals free agent draft class. After the 2019 NFL Draft, it is not shocking to see the Cardinals take on a smaller undrafted free agent class.

11 rookies were drafted, the Cardinals also have been incredibly busy on the waiver wire, where they have the first pick through week three of the season.
